1-800-CHATGPT: How Some Amish Are Using A.I.
An Amish man named Lewis Wengerd needed to research an excavating machine. He didn’t have computer access at the time. His church bans smartphones. So he picked up his flip phone and dialed 1-800-CHATGPT. That’s not the only way the Amish are using AI — but it might be the most memorable. Indiana Has Over 67,000 Amish — Here Are the 10 Biggest Communities
Indiana is where you’ll find America’s third-largest Amish population, with over 67,000 Amish living across the state. These ten communities rank as the biggest in the Hoosier State, based on the most current population estimates. Note: two communities tie for the #10 spot, so eleven communities appear below. For The First Time In A Century, The Amish Now Live In This Southern State
We often think of the Amish as living in the Midwest, and states like Pennsylvania. But Amish communities in the South are nothing new. States like Virginia, Kentucky, and Tennessee have seen their Amish populations grow robustly in recent decades.
